Output 5912e6255f0c3838e2def179d044c620d40a2a64f49069f70e1e9765a3c5ef27: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b60d1b061e2ef47cc559737d86555b7511d34530 OP_EQUAL
address
3JHcc3hQAFQj3fkTACfGqDtymxMk3LbEXL
transaction
5912e6255f0c3838e2def179d044c620d40a2a64f49069f70e1e9765a3c5ef27
spent
true